Rock band Rascal Flatts to promote milk on mobile

Milk does a body good.

That is the precise message that CMA, CMT, AMA and People's Choice-Award-winning, multi-platinum country superstars Rascal Flatts are trying to get across to kids through the Milk Rocks campaign. The campaign is about to go mobile.

"The aim of the campaign is to promote health and nutrition to tweens while giving Rascal Flatts fans a chance to win an opportunity to sing with the band live on stage," said Richard Long, CEO of Milk Media, New York.

In upcoming months, the Milk Rocks campaign will be going mobile, giving kids access to emerging recording artists, celebrity entertainers and pro athletes, free song downloads, posters, streaming videos, ringtones and other giveaways along with exclusive interviews and articles -- all on a handset.

Milk Media will be letting kids upload their own songs, videos, drawings and participate in contests via the mobile phone.

"We will expand into mobile in the next few months, letting kids access the Milk Rocks site right from their handsets," Mr. Long said.

"This is an expansion of our entire program, and it's important because kids are addressing the Web from an on-the-go perspective and we want to be able to connect with them by offering them more content and file sharing from their mobile phones."

The Be a Milk Rockstar grand prize includes a VIP concert exposure where the winner gets to meet the band in his or her very own dressing room backstage. In addition, the winner gets a Gibson Guitar tour bus parked backstage, from where they will host a concert Webcast. After the concert, the lucky winner will also have a meeting with a Lyric Street Records A&R representative.

Starting Mar. 1 fans can register at www.milkrocks.com to pick their favorite of five available Rascal Flatts songs and upload their own video recording of the song, to be voted on by the Milk Rocks online community.

The top 10 vote earners will win the first prize of signed Les Paul Gibson guitars, plus Rascal Flatts CDs and posters autographed by the band.

Milk Media teamed with Evergreen Packaging for the in-school program, with Rascal Flatts milk promotions on the sides of cartons. Evergreen is the producer of almost 90 percent of all school milk cartons.

Rascal Flatts' will also include the band's prerecorded messages to fans explaining the contest rules as well as nutritional facts about milk, which will be displayed online at milkrocks.com and on more than 100 million milk cartons, 40,000-plus school lunchroom posters and at venues prior to the group's concerts. Impressions are expected to reach 1 billion views.

"Milk Media owns Milk Rocks and has been around for six years," Mr. Long said. "We promote health and nutrition to kids on the side of milk cartons. In the last year we came up with new promotional ideas stressing a healthy lifestyle to kids in a way that makes milk cool and we associate it with rock and roll."
